Nashville shakes up the Central Division by hiring Chris MacFarland, the architect behind the Colorado Avalanche, instantly raising the bar for Utah Mammoth and shifting the division’s power dynamics. Is Utah ready to stave off a surging rival, or does MacFarland’s arrival make the Mammoth’s playoff path more perilous than ever? Tom Callahan and Robyn Leaño break down McFarland’s move, Nashville’s renewed threat, and what it means for teams like St. Louis and Chicago. The duo scrutinizes Utah Mammoth’s roster flexibility, looming free agency decisions, and urgent need to accelerate their own climb in the division. Plus, hot takes on the newly announced NHL All-Star Game format, the importance of fan voting, and whether the evolving All-Star spectacle can recapture its past magic. Utah Mammoth face a defining crossroads as the Stanley Cup Final showcases clashing franchise cultures—win-at-all-costs Vegas Golden Knights versus the player-driven Carolina Hurricanes. Is it time for Utah to rethink its identity? Tom Callahan and Robyn Leaño question whether GM Bill Armstrong’s vision of drafting big, physical players meshes with the team's recent shift toward smaller, skillful assets like Logan Cooley and Dylan Guenther. Key discussions spotlight leadership buy-in, Andre Tourigny's approach, and the urgency for a clear culture that rallies both veterans like Clayton Keller, Lawson Crouse, and Nick Schmaltz, and new faces. The hosts examine past trades, playoff letdowns, and the importance of alignment—on and off the ice—to build a true contender. Should Utah Mammoth prioritize grit, skill, or find a new blend entirely? Utah Mammoth prospects come up short at the Memorial Cup, but is it really a setback for their NHL ambitions? Tij Iginla shows flashes of elite hockey IQ and trademark compete level, while Tomas Lavoie carries a steady defensive presence—yet both see limited production as Kelowna and Chicoutimi stumble through the tournament. With Kitchener Rangers dominating the field, Tom Callahan and Robyn Leaño debate whether these results truly impact Utah Mammoth's future roster plans or just serve as critical learning experiences. The episode also explores the burning expectations for Utah Mammoth compared to the pressure-packed Colorado Avalanche market, with coaching standards and playoff aspirations taking center stage. The Stanley Cup Final preview features Vegas versus Carolina, raising questions about aging cores, relentless team culture, and Sun Belt dominance in hockey’s biggest moments. Utah Mammoth chart a bold course for the 2026 NHL Entry Draft with a fresh look at their draft strategy, prospect pipeline, and organizational needs. Tom Callahan and Robyn Leaño spotlight Utah’s 19th overall first-round pick, break down the significance of holding their own firsts amid offer sheet rumors, and analyze the impact of recent entry-level contracts for Yegor Borikov and Gregor Biber. Which young prospects are poised to make the leap? The discussion focuses on defensemen like Maveric Lamoureux and Dmitri Simashev, power forward potential from names such as Lawson Crouse, and a call for more physicality and “mean streak” up front. The hosts question whether Utah needs a game-changing pest, a true power forward, or both to elevate their playoff ambitions. Utah Mammoth face a pivotal crossroads as questions swirl around head coach André Tourigny's future and the team's ability to convert talent into playoff wins. Despite a roster stacked with names like Nick Schmaltz, Clayton Keller, Dylan Guenther, and Lawson Crouse, fans and analysts wonder: can coaching catch up with the Mammoth’s on-ice potential and end the cycle of inconsistency? Tom Callahan and Robyn Leaño break down Utah’s “playoffs or bust” season, spotlighting recurring issues with identity, culture, and special teams. The discussion weighs whether Tourigny’s developmental approach is holding the Mammoth back from becoming a true NHL contender and scrutinizes the roles of key assistants like Blaine Forsythe and John Madden. Will the front office make bold changes, or is 2025–26 a make-or-break “prove it” year?
